General security law is regulated in the State Criminal and Ordinance Act (LStVG). The competent security authorities are the municipalities, district offices, governments and the Bavarian State Ministry of the Interior, for Sport and Integration, which issue the necessary orders and decisions to maintain public safety and order.
The security authorities can issue orders in individual cases to fulfill their duties, in particular to
- prevent or stop unlawful acts that constitute a criminal offense or an administrative offense, or anti-constitutional acts,
- to eliminate conditions caused by such acts,
- to avert dangers or eliminate disturbances that threaten or harm the life, health or freedom of people or property, the preservation of which appears necessary in the public interest.
